Scholarship Intent: The NHSC Scholarship Program awards scholarships each year to students pursuing careers in primary care. In return, students commit to serving for two to four years, upon graduation and completion of training.
Criteria:
1) Pursuing a degree in an NHSC-eligible discipline ; at SF State, this applies to students studying to be Nurse Practitioners; Enrolled or accepted in an eligible degree program at a U.S. accredited school in Medicine: MD or DO, Dentistry: DMD or DDS, Nurse Practitioner: Adult, Family, Geriatrics, Pediatrics, Psychiatric, or Women’s health, Certified Nurse-Midwife, and Physician Assistant.
2) For each year of financial support, up to four years, a Scholarship recipient serves one year, minimum of two years, in an NHSC approved site in high-need urban, rural, and frontier communities across the nation.
